Output 76923efb2029b1c5effcc62c158bf0eba05ea74df7dc279ead40f36ac2175802:0

value
6966289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eba9f84ba8bd227cebeb1e290d515f7d1e0f92bd OP_EQUAL
address
3PB6LLfgp6kCGLphvk5PsBjiGYZ1mMdoE2
transaction
76923efb2029b1c5effcc62c158bf0eba05ea74df7dc279ead40f36ac2175802
confirmations
325253
spent
true